Ryan Miller Records Six Receptions on Saturday

Sunday, August 10, 9:15 AM

Tampa Bay Buccaneers wide receiver Ryan Miller was active during Saturday's preseason opener against the Tennessee Titans. Miller hauled in six of his seven targets for 66 yards in the blowout victory. The Bucs didn't play a majority of their starters for long in this game. Both Jalen McMillan and Emeka Egbuka each saw two targets. Miller is fighting for a role as a depth player to start the season. The 25-year-old hauled in 12 receptions for 128 yards and two touchdowns in 11 games with the Bucs last season. He figures to serve as a depth option which won't offer much fantasy value when the team is healthy.

Jordan Watkins Expected to Resume Practicing This Week

Tuesday, October 14, 3:35 PM

San Francisco 49ers head coach Kyle Shanahan said that rookie wide receiver Jordan Watkins (calf) is expected to resume practicing this week, according to Matt Barrows of The Athletic. Watkins, a fourth-round selection back in April's NFL draft, has yet to make his NFL debut in 2025 due to a calf injury. It's been a major theme for the Niners so far this year as they continue to struggle with injuries, mainly to their offense. Watkins has been unable to take advantage of opportunities created by injuries to receivers Jauan Jennings (ribs) and Ricky Pearsall (knee) and tight end George Kittle (hamstring). It remains to be seen how much of a role the 23-year-old will have once he gets past his calf injury, but by then, the team's other primary pass-catchers might also be fully healthy. For now, Watkins is only a stash candidate in dynasty/keeper leagues.
